I have been a member of this forum since Oct. 2011. My interest in CED's goes back to 1983 when I bought my first player, a Sears 934.54780150 at a Sears store in Binghamton, NY. Previous to that, I rented VCR's and tapes. I wanted to buy tapes; but, the price was too high (~80.00 each). The CED's were $19.95 each which made their purchase more palatable. I currently have 170 CED's in my collection. Only about 1530 left to get (lol).

I joined the forum back in 2004 but stumbled into CEDs at a thrift store long before that. I used to hit all the local thrifts starting in about 1995 looking for old Atari cartridges. During one of my thrift blitzes I stumbled across some strange album like looking things except they were in plastic cases(caddys) .
What the hell are these things I mumbled to myself. They were so cool that I bought a few of my favorite movies even before I had a player. Looked around for a player of some sort, though I had no idea what I was looking for. I do remember buying The Charlie Daniels Saratoga Concert and Tora Tota Tora that day. Then a short while later a player showed up at the same thrift....it was a Sears 94 .....150 w/boxed remote. I grabbed it and headed home all excited. Fired that puppy up and inserted the Charlie Daniels disc....kicked back and was really looking forward to watching my very first CED. Well that first experience lasted maybe 5 seconds when the video and sound on the TV disappeared. What the.......took the cover off and all the belts including the cogged timing belt were goo. I think that was when I found the site as I researched where I could get parts. I contacted Tom and he was able to get me the belts that I needed and I was also able to talk him into making me some copies of owners and service manuals for a few players to boot.During my initial correspondence with Tom I mentioned that I had found that player with a boxed remote jus a few days earlier. Tom was very interested in the remote and offered to trade me a working SGT250 for it. I jumped on that deal! Seemed like a win-win to me.
And the rest is history......I have maybe 1000 unique titles now, a bunch of working players and a lifetime supply of stylus's that I bought off a woman on eBay for $6/ea, this was at least 15 years ago. I think I bought 75 or so from her, a combination of the 14900, the 154100 and the 154216 styli. All still sealed in their factory boxes. I opened them up and tested them all. Some even had flyleads that had corroded apart. This was years ago long before I knew about CEDatum and them being repairable. So what did I do.....tossed them.....what a fool. Im only interested in RCA players though..even though I still have the Sears player to this day and it still works just fine. I baby it and only use it on "special" occasions due to the lack of available replacement styli.
Some of the stylus didn't work even though they were unused so I sent them of to CEDatum and it turned out they just needed to have the flylead tension reset. What a great service John Stevens provides, excellent service and very fair pricing. I just got back 11 of the 154216 stylus's from John last week.
